首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

.net c#sql string到date转换错误

在这个问答内容中,我们可以看到以下关键词:

  1. .NET
  2. C#
  3. SQL
  4. string
  5. date
  6. 转换错误

首先,我们来了解一下这些关键词的含义和相关知识。

.NET 是一个由微软开发的开放源代码的跨平台框架,用于构建各种应用程序,包括 Windows 桌面应用程序、Web 应用程序、Web 服务、Windows 服务和移动应用程序。.NET 支持多种编程语言,包括 C#、F#、VB.NET 等。

C# 是一种由微软开发的面向对象的编程语言,它是 .NET Framework 和 .NET Core 的主要编程语言。C# 支持各种编程范式,包括面向对象编程、命令式编程、函数式编程和声明式编程。

SQL 是一种用于管理关系数据库的编程语言,它用于创建、查询、更新和删除数据库中的数据。SQL 是结构化查询语言(Structured Query Language)的缩写。

string 是 C# 中的一种数据类型,用于表示文本数据。string 是一个不可变的引用类型,它表示一个字符序列。

date 是 C# 中的一种数据类型,用于表示日期和时间。date 是一个结构体,它包含年、月、日等成员。

转换错误 是指在将一种数据类型转换为另一种数据类型时出现的错误。

现在,我们来回答这个问题。在这个问答内容中,我们可以看到,用户在尝试将一个 string 类型的数据转换为 date 类型的数据时出现了错误。这个问题可能是由于字符串的格式不正确导致的。为了解决这个问题,我们可以使用 Convert.ToDateTime() 方法将字符串转换为日期时间类型。

以下是一个示例代码:

代码语言:csharp
复制
string strDate = "2022-01-01";
DateTime date;

if (DateTime.TryParse(strDate, out date))
{
    Console.WriteLine("转换成功:" + date);
}
else
{
    Console.WriteLine("转换失败:" + strDate);
}

在这个示例代码中,我们使用了 DateTime.TryParse() 方法来尝试将字符串转换为日期时间类型。如果转换成功,我们将输出转换后的日期时间类型的值。如果转换失败,我们将输出转换失败的原因。

推荐的腾讯云相关产品:

  1. 腾讯云云服务器:提供高性能、高可靠的云服务器,支持一键部署和自定义配置。
  2. 腾讯云数据库:提供 MySQL、SQL Server、PostgreSQL 等多种数据库服务,支持自动备份和监控。
  3. 腾讯云对象存储:提供高可靠、低成本的云存储服务,支持 RESTful API 和 SDK。
  4. 腾讯云内容分发网络:提供全球加速、智能访问、安全防护等一系列服务,支持全球节点加速。

产品介绍链接地址:

  1. 腾讯云云服务器:https://cloud.tencent.com/product/cvm
  2. 腾讯云数据库:https://cloud.tencent.com/product/cdb
  3. 腾讯云对象存储:https://cloud.tencent.com/product/cos
  4. 腾讯云内容分发网络:https://cloud.tencent.com/product/cdn
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

AutoMapper使用手册(一)

AutoMapper支持的平台: .NET 4+ Silverlight 5 Windows Phone 8+ .NET for Windows Store apps (WinRT) Windows Universal...Name { get; set; } } 然后匹配Order对象一个简单的OrderDto,仅包含我们需要的字段: public class OrderDto { public string...例如: public class CalendarEvent { public DateTime Date { get; set; } public string Title { get...验证配置(Configuration validation) 平常我们手工进行对象映射,虽然很枯燥无味,但有利于我们测试转换。在这个源类型目标类型转换基础测试上,其实我们仍然需要测试自己的应用。...我们有3种选择去解决错误: 自定义值解析器 指定字段映射(Projection) 使用忽略(Ignore())选项 关于第三种选择,在目标类型我们有个成员,它有其他的含义(非字面意思或预留字段), 我们不想进行转换

1.8K40

JS中 toString() & valueOf()

3.否则,js无法从toString()或者valueOf()获得一个原始值,因此这时它将抛出一个类型错误异常。...(首先js转换成相应的字符串原始值,再继续将这个原始值转换成相应的数字类型,再返回数字) 3.否则,js抛出一个类型错误异常。  ...' console.log(typeof str.valueOf()); //'string' 对于所有非日期对象来说,对象原始值的转换基本上是对象数字的转换 (首先调用valueOf,但日期对象则使用对象字符串的转换模式...如果他它的其中一个操作数是对象,则js将使用特殊的方法将对象转换成原始值,而不是使用其他算术运算符的方法执行对象数字的转换,”==“运算符类似 和”==“一样,”<"与其他运算符也会做对象原始值的转换...= new Date(); var date_string = date.toString(); var date_value = date.valueOf(); alert(date == date_string

1.7K10

sql server 日期转字符串_db2 日期转字符串

,并使用CAST或CONVERT函数或其他工具执行转换 In this article, we will explain how a string to date conversion can be...在本文中,我们将说明如何使用内置函数(例如CAST(),TRY_CAST(),CONVERT(),TRY_CONVERT()和TRY_PARSE())在SQL Server中隐式或显式地实现字符串日期的转换...SQL Server:将字符串隐式转换为日期 (SQL Server: convert string to date implicitly) As mentioned above, converting...消息242,级别16,状态3,第1行 从varchar数据类型datetime数据类型的转换导致值超出范围。...数据类型转换函数的主要问题之一是它们不能处理错误的值。 例如,很多时候您可能会遇到错误的日期值,例如“ 01/01/0000”; 这些值无法转换,将引发数据转换异常。

3.4K20
领券